Project Description: The Township is soliciting proposals from qualified vendors to provide a comprehensive, modern Enterprise Resource Planning (ERP) software solution to replace and enhance the Township’s existing core financial and administrative systems. The selected solution will support the Township’s current operational needs while positioning the organization for future growth, regulatory compliance, transparency, and service delivery improvements.
The Township is a First-Class Township located in Montgomery County, Pennsylvania. Located in the heart of the historic “Main Line," the Township is a first-ring suburban community bordering the City of Philadelphia. The Township provides a full range of municipal services including, but not limited to police and fire protection; public works (highway, refuse and recycling, sanitary sewer, facilities maintenance, fleet maintenance, shade tree and electrical); building and planning services including land use and development review, code enforcement, and community development programs; parks and recreation; libraries; parking services; and general government operations including township management, finance, human resources, information technology, and public information services.
• Population served – approximately 65,000 across 24 square miles
• Employees: 426 full-time positions; part-time and seasonal staff up to 350 during the year
• $83 million General Fund; Other major operating funds include Solid Waste Fund ($10 million), Sanitary Sewer Fund ($10 million) and Equipment Fund ($8 million)
This RFP invites vendors with demonstrated experience serving Pennsylvania municipalities or comparable local government entities to propose a fully integrated ERP solution that improves efficiency, data integrity, reporting, and user experience across departments.
